Recent Media Trends and Roivant Sciences’ Growing Profile

Roivant Sciences, founded in 2014, has been a notable player in biotech, focusing on drug development and licensing. Prior to this surge, the company’s media profile was relatively steady, with occasional mentions tied to specific clinical trials or financial reports.

The recent spike in mentions—recorded as 23 reports—marks a significant departure from previous levels, suggesting either a new phase of activity or increased media interest driven by external factors such as market conditions or sector-wide developments.

Historically, media attention on biotech firms can fluctuate based on drug approvals, clinical trial results, or strategic moves, but this recent surge appears to be broader and more sustained.
